> Paul Redman wrote:
> > If there is no error... are you executing a window manager or a terminal in
> > .xinitrc or equiv? Maybe X finishes because it has nothing else to do, I
> > have had that b4 on a fresh install.
> I used the default xinitrc from /etc/X11/xinit/xinitrc. There was
> something like
> twm&
> xclock&
> ...some xterms&
> exec xterm -name login& -> i think with "exec" X11 should run until
> this xterm ends (but i'm not sure)
The above line will not work as you expect. To keep the xserver alive you
need to to change:
exec xterm -name login&
to:
exec xterm -name login
